Q: Is 4,511,330 a Prime Number?
A: No, 4,511,330 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 4511330 can be evenly divided by 1 2 5 10 199 398 995 1,990 2,267 4,534 11,335 22,670 451,133 902,266 2,255,665 and 4,511,330, with no remainder.
Since 4,511,330 cannot be divided by just 1 and 4,511,330, it is not a prime number.
